On Feb 9, 2007, LumaSense acquired IMPAC through its acquisition of Mikron Infrared.
IMPAC was founded in 1958 and is an industry leader in temperature measurement using infrared technology. IMPAC is best known for its infrared thermometers or pyrometers.
The key benefit to using a pyrometer to measure temperature is that you do not have to make contact with the process or surface being measured. This is especially useful when traditional contact measurement is impractical or may introduce contamination. Measuring molten steel, which would normally melt traditional thermocouples, is a good example. Glass, semiconductor, and research are other industries that commonly make use of pyrometers, but the possibilities are limitless.
IMPAC pyrometers are well known for their accuracy and dependability in the harshest environments. The IMPAC Series 8 pyrometer celebrated its 30th year in production! The IGA 140-TV was launched into space on a JAXA (Japan Aerospace) mission to help scientists gather temperature data in zero-gravity.
